BHP makes $6.4bn binding offer to acquire OZ Minerals

  Bloomberg BHP group Ltd has made a binding offer to acquire Australian copper producer OZ Minerals Ltd. for $6.4 billion, securing its biggest deal in more than a decade and boosting exposure to key materials used in clean energy and electric cars. The A$28.25-a-share bid, first announced in November, will now go to shareholders for approval in late March …

Germany set to boost its reliance on coal as it battles energy crisis

Bloomberg Germany is set to boost its reliance on coal as it battles an unprecedented energy crisis — even at the expense of its ambitious climate goals. Europe’s largest economy is burning the fossil fuel for electricity at the fastest pace in at least six years, data compiled by Bloomberg show. It’s also poised to be one of the few …
